vue适合和什么后端一起
-
Vue是一种用于构建用户界面的JavaScript框架,它可以和各种后端技术一起使用。Vue本身只负责处理前端部分,而不涉及后端逻辑或数据存储。因此,Vue可以和任何后端技术一起使用,只要后端技术能够提供数据和API给前端。
下面是一些常用的后端技术与Vue配合使用的示例:
-
Node.js + Express: Node.js是一个基于JavaScript的运行时环境,Express是一个Node.js的Web应用框架。Vue可以与Node.js和Express一起使用,前端与后端通过API进行数据交互。
-
Python + Flask/Django: Python是一种流行的通用编程语言,Flask和Django是Python的Web框架。Vue可以与Python的Flask或Django框架结合使用,前端与后端通过API进行数据交互。
-
Ruby + Ruby on Rails: Ruby是一种简洁优雅的编程语言,Ruby on Rails是Ruby的Web应用框架。Vue可以与Ruby on Rails一起使用,前端与后端通过API进行数据交互。
-
Java + Spring Boot: Java是一种广泛使用的编程语言,Spring Boot是Java的一个快速开发框架。Vue可以与Java的Spring Boot框架结合使用,前端与后端通过API进行数据交互。
值得注意的是,这些只是一些常见的后端技术与Vue配合使用的示例,并不是唯一限制。Vue可以与几乎任何后端技术一起使用,只要满足前后端数据交互的需求即可。选择合适的后端技术取决于项目的需求、团队的技术栈以及个人偏好等因素。
2年前 -
-
Vue.js是一个用于构建用户界面的JavaScript框架,它可以与各种后端技术配合使用。下面是一些常见的后端技术与Vue.js搭配使用的情况:
-
Node.js:Vue.js和Node.js是非常常见的组合。Node.js是一个基于V8引擎的JavaScript运行时环境,可以用于构建高性能的服务器端应用程序。因为Vue.js和Node.js都是使用JavaScript语言,所以它们能够很好地配合使用,前后端都使用同一种语言可以方便地共享代码和逻辑。
-
PHP:PHP是一种广泛使用的服务器端脚本语言,与Vue.js搭配使用可以用于构建动态网站和Web应用。Vue.js可以负责处理前端的用户界面逻辑,而PHP可以负责处理后端的数据处理和数据库访问。
-
Java:Java是一种强大的编程语言,可用于构建企业级应用程序。与Vue.js配合使用,可以通过Java后端框架如Spring MVC或Spring Boot提供RESTful API,Vue.js可以通过这些API与后端进行交互,实现前后端分离的开发模式。
-
Python:Python是一种简洁而强大的编程语言,与Vue.js搭配使用可以用于构建各种Web应用和机器学习应用。Python的后端框架如Django或Flask可以提供RESTful API,Vue.js可以通过这些API与后端进行通信。
-
.NET:.NET是一种广泛使用的开发平台,可以使用C#或Visual Basic等语言开发后端应用程序。与Vue.js配合使用,可以通过ASP.NET提供RESTful API,Vue.js可以通过这些API与后端进行交互。
总的来说,Vue.js可以与几乎任何后端技术配合使用。无论是使用何种后端技术,关键是要确保前后端能够良好地通信和交互,实现数据的传递和处理。此外,也需要考虑到后端技术的性能和可扩展性,以便支持大规模的用户访问和数据处理需求。
2年前 -
-
Vue.js是一个前端框架,它主要用于构建用户界面。它本身并不依赖于特定的后端技术,因此可以与任何后端技术一起使用。以下是一些常见的后端技术与Vue.js一起使用的示例:
-
Node.js:Node.js是一个基于Chrome V8引擎的JavaScript运行环境,它可以作为后端服务器端技术与Vue.js一起使用。您可以使用Node.js构建RESTful API,处理前端的请求并与数据库通信。同时,您可以使用Express.js作为Node.js的Web应用程序框架,它能够帮助您更轻松地处理请求和路由。
-
Java:Java是一种广泛使用的后端编程语言,与Vue.js搭配使用,您可以使用Java构建RESTful API并处理前端请求。您可以使用Spring Boot作为Java的Web应用程序框架,它提供了简化开发的工具和模板。
-
Python:Python是一种广泛使用的后端编程语言,可以与Vue.js结合使用。您可以使用Django或Flask这样的Python框架来构建RESTful API,并与Vue.js进行交互。
-
Ruby:Ruby是另一种流行的后端编程语言,可以与Vue.js一起使用。Ruby on Rails是一款流行的Ruby框架,用于构建Web应用程序,与Vue.js相结合,您可以构建功能强大的应用程序。
-
PHP:PHP是一种广泛使用的后端编程语言,可以与Vue.js结合使用。您可以使用Laravel或Symfony等PHP框架来构建RESTful API,并与Vue.js进行交互。
无论您选择哪种后端技术,重要的是确保后端提供所需的API和数据,以供Vue.js前端使用。这可以通过编写RESTful API、GraphQL查询或通过WebSocket等方式实现。在前后端分离的架构中,后端技术主要负责处理数据逻辑和与数据库的交互,而Vue.js负责用户界面的构建和与后端API的通信。
2年前 -